Azure Blue (#007fff) Color Information

The color Azure Blue (#007FFF) is a vivid blue. Its RGB value is (0, 127, 255), HSL (210°, 100%, 50%), and CMYK (100%, 50%, 0%, 0%). In the color spectrum, it sits between Bright Blue (#0096FF) and Capri (#00BFFF), bridging the gap with its distinct tone. Against Yellow (#FFFF00), #007FFF leans richer, marked by its distinct tonal shift.

For complementary designs, combine it with Cyan (#00FFFF), Blue (#0000FF), and Luminous (#FE0000) to achieve a cohesive look; however, shades such as Magenta (Process) (#FF0090), Lime Flash (#80FF00), or Vivid Tangerine (#FF8000) tend to clash with it, creating visual tension. In professional settings, #007FFF is frequently applied in branding, signage, and high-visibility designs.

Azure Blue (#007fff) Color Meaning

Azure Blue (#007FFF) is a vivid blue with balanced depth. It belongs to classic sky blues with strong saturation. The shade feels expansive and confident. Azure Blue (#007FFF) holds visual clarity. Symbolism associated with Azure Blue (#007FFF) includes trust, openness, and aspiration. It suggests direction and purpose. The color supports focus without heaviness. Azure Blue (#007FFF) often anchors strong visual hierarchies. Historically, Azure Blue (#007FFF) appeared in heraldry, religious art, and maritime flags. Ancient pigments were rare and valued. The shade symbolized protection and guidance. Azure Blue (#007FFF) continues to represent reliability and vision.

Color Conversion

Accurate conversions of Azure Blue (#007fff) across RGB, Hex, CMYK, HSL, and Lab ensure consistent color fidelity across digital, print, and design applications.

HEX
#007fff
RGB
rgb(0, 127, 255)
HSL
hsl(210°, 100%, 50%)
CMYK
cmyk(100%, 50%, 0%, 0%)
HSV
hsv(210°, 100%, 100%)
XYZ
25.6394 22.3987 97.5798
Yxy
22.3987 0.1761 0.1538
Hunter Lab
47.3273 1.9141 -10.2102
CIE-Lab
54.4475 19.4141 -71.3637
